на тему рефераты Информационно-образоательный портал
Рефераты, курсовые, дипломы, научные работы,
на тему рефераты
на тему рефераты
МЕНЮ|
на тему рефераты
поиск
Новые возможности Solid Works
SolidWorks поддерживается выпуск чертежей в соответствии со стандартами ANSI, ISO, JIS и рядом других. Для оформления чертёжно-конструкторской документации в полном соответствии с ЕСКД рекомендуется использование применение SolidWorks.

2.10 Поддержка технологии OLE

Как уже говорилось выше, в SolidWorks полностью поддерживается технология компании Microsoft, известная как OLE (связывание и встраивание объектов). Эта программная технология позволяет связывать твёрдотельные модели, сборки или чертежи, созданные с помощью SolidWorks, с файлами других приложений, что значительно расширяет возможности автоматизации процесса проектирования.

С помощью технологии OLE можно использовать информацию, полученную в других приложениях Windows, для управления моделями и чертежами SolidWorks. Например, размеры модели могут быть рассчитаны в специальных математических приложениях и переданы в SolidWorks. Можно управлять размерами деталей с помощью таблиц Microsoft Excel, задавая различные по конфигурации и габаритам варианты (то есть формировать таблицы стандартизованных изделий). Электронные таблицы также могут быть использованы для составления спецификации на сборочную единицу.

2.11 Импорт и экспорт данных

Моделирование и получение чертёжно-конструкторской документации - это лишь один из этапов на пути от принятия решения о проектирования изделия до выпуска готовой продукции. Поэтому необходимо обеспечить доступ других приложений CAD/CAM к созданной в SolidWorks твёрдотельной модели.

Система поддерживает обмен информацией через следующие стандартные форматы:

· IGES, наиболее распространенный формат обмена между системами объёмного моделирования;

· X_T, формат для обмена с системами объёмного моделирования, использующими геометрическое ядро Parasolid;

· SAT, формат для обмена с системами объёмного моделирования, использующими геометрическое ядро ACIS;

· STL, формат для обмена с системами быстрого прототипирования (стереолитографическими системами);

· DXF для обмена данными с различными чертёжно-графическими системами;

· DWG для обмена данными с AutoCAD;

· VRML для обмена данными проектирования через Internet.

2.12 Приложения к SolidWorks

SolidWorks Corporation тесно сотрудничает с другими компаниями, чьи продукты дополняют SolidWorks. Продукты третьих фирм дают пользователю возможность, например, рассчитать прочностные характеристики будущей детали с помощью метода конечных элементов или же подготовить управляющую программу для оборудования с ЧПУ, не покидая привычную для него среду SolidWorks.

К числу партнёров SolidWorks Corporation относятся такие известные компании - разработчики CAD/CAM/CAE решений, как ANSYS, Delcam plc., Surfware Incorporated, Structural Research & Analysis Corporation, The Mac-Neal-Schwendler Corporation и многие другие. Например, для анализа прочностных характеристик конструкции с помощью метода конечных элементов может быть использована специальная версия системы COSMOS - COSMOS/Works для SolidWorks. При этом нет необходимости импортировать геометрию детали в это расчётное приложение, так как оно использует ту же математическую модель, что и сам SolidWorks.

Аналогичным образом (то есть без конвертирования данных) может выполняться подготовка управляющих программ для обработки созданных в SolidWorks моделей на оборудовании с ЧПУ.

3. Новые возможности программного комплекса SolidWorks 2010

25 февраля 2010 года в калифорнийском Анахайме прошел 11-й по счету ежегодный международный форум SolidWorks World 2010.

Сразу следует заметить ключевые отличия от предыдущих десяти. Традиционно компания успешно развиваясь эволюционно, в том же ключе проводила и свой ежегодный форум, деловито рассказывая о достижениях, грядущих новинках, анонсируя новые версии продукта. SolidWorks проводился с отменным вкусом и юмором, умело балансируя между помпезными шоу Autodesk и чопорно-камерными мероприятиями Dassault Systemes и, тогда еще, Unigraphics, а ныне Siemens PLM Software. Чувство стиля не отказало и на этот год, но все-таки мероприятие оказалось принципиально иным - на смену эволюции пришли почти революционные новости.

Бурно развивающаяся SolidWorks Corp. была куплена гигантом отрасли Dassault Systemes в 1997 г., буквально на втором году своей публичной деятельности. Однако, до сих пор внешне компания оставалась достаточно самостоятельным субъектом, ни на одном ее более-менее значимом мероприятии не было замечено никого из руководителей Dassault Systemes, да и в бизнесе ее влияние на SolidWorks не было заметным. В этом году все иначе - вместе с президентом SolidWorks Джеффом Рэем на сцене глава Dassault Systemes Бернар Шарлез. И это, как оказалось, совсем не протокольное присутствие.

Пожалуй, одной из ключевых и впечатляющих демонстраций был показ работы SolidWorks в «облачной» среде, построенной на основе технологии ENOVIA. Шокирующе прозвучало, вернее, промелькнуло в некоторых демонстрациях, крайне непривычное для фанатов SolidWorks обозначение SolidWorks V6, более соответствующее стратегии DS, а также свидетельствующее, что будущий SolidWorks уже базируется на программных компонентах Dassault Systemes.

Итак, каким же нынче видят будущее в SolidWorks? Из презентаций и демонстраций можно сделать следующие, достаточно уверенные выводы: главное - работа в облачной среде. Это сулит и работу на разных платформах, и использование серьезных вычислительных мощностей и, возможно, упрощенный обмен данными между смежниками.

Как следствие:

· Более интенсивное использование содержимого онлайн каталога SolidWorks 3D ContentCentral, который уже сейчас содержит более 600,000 моделей.

· Возможность поиска по части, не беспокоясь о том, на каком диске или URL может найтись нужное.

· Объектно-ориентированный редактор 2D эскизов, также обеспечивающий поиск и использование шаблонов «в облаках».

· Унифицированная среда моделирования, которая обеспечивает работу в едином стиле с деталями, сборками, чертежами и эскизами, а также более эффективное проектирование в стиле «сверху-вниз».

· Прямое редактирование элементов проекта (прямое - в понимании SolidWorks, о том, каково это понимание - отдельный разговор).

· Жизненно-реалистичное («lifelike») моделирование - ожидается что объекты будут вести себя в процессе редактирования более приближенно к реальной жизни: деформироваться, смещатся непосредственно в редакторе, без необходимости вызывать отдельные подсистемы симуляции.

· Мгновенное отображение даже очень сложных моделей через Internet (предполагается, что в «облаке» будут вычисляться картинка, которую и предадут зрителю, без передачи собственно данных).

· Вычисление массовых характеристик деталей и сборок непосредственно в процессе редактирования, в фоновом режиме.

· Радикальное повышение надежности и защиты от сбоев оборудования за счет хранение моделей не на локальной машине, а в распределенном облаке.

Таково видение SolidWorks, но каково видение сообщества пользователей и экспертов? Надо сказать, что оно далеко не такое радужное, как у самой компании. Есть ряд ключевых сомнений, которые пока не получили официального ответа:

· Унификация кода продуктов SolidWorks и Dassault Systemes рано или поздно приведет к использованию геометрического ядра CGM вместо Parasolid, принадлежащего главному конкуренту - Siemens PLM Software. Видимо аналогичную судьбу ожидает и геометрический решатель DCM, также контролируемый Siemens PLM Software. С точки зрения независимости от конкурента - это, безусловно, привлекательная стратегия корпорации. Но у пользователей нет уверенности в надежной совместимости данных с предыдущими версиями. Как известно сама Dassault Systemes так до конца и не решила вопрос обмена данными между V4 и V5; на сегодня нет и адекватной системы обмена данными между SolidWorks (Parasolid) и CATIA (CGM). Вопрос крайне острый.

· Останется ли открытым интерфейс программирования приложений (API) для SolidWorks? Сегодня он доступен бесплатно каждому владельцу лицензии SW, в то время как API для продуктов Dassault Systemes - CAA небесплатен и получение лицензии на него является непростой процедурой.

· Нужно ли будет платить отдельно за техническую поддержку? Сегодня каждый владелец лицензии SolidWorks как минимум в течение года имеет бесплатный доступ к онлайн системе технической поддержки, сервис-пакам и т.д., аналогичный сервис Dassault Systemes требует отдельной оплаты.

Таким образом, прошедший SolidWorks World 2010 не только посулил блестящие перспективы, но и оставил ряд серьезных вопросов. Насколько это сослужит добрую службу пользователям, и насколько останутся сплоченными ряды поклонников, пожалуй, самой популярной в мире машиностроительной САПР покажет только время.

3.1 Ускорение работы системы

Непрерывному ускорению работы системы разработчики SolidWorks всегда уделяли первостепенное внимание. Обычно под быстродействием пользователи любой системы подразумевают скорость выполнения какого-то показательного набора типовых рабочих операций, и, разумеется, создатели SolidWorks трудятся в этом очевидном направлении, оптимизируя все возможные элементы системы. Однако общая производительность системы - это не только скорость обсчета модели или выполнения дисковых операций. Она зависит и от оптимизации выполнения типовых проектных процедур, и от сокращения объема взаимодействия пользователя с системой, необходимого для получения результата из одного и того же набора исходных данных. Кроме того, на эту самую общую производительность напрямую влияют и объем вычислений, необходимых в рамках архитектуры системы для выполнения данной работы, и минимизация обработки паразитных данных. SolidWorks версии 2010 развивался во всех этих направлениях, а кроме того, приобрел принципиально новый механизм упрощения представления компонентов сборки, позволяющий получить беспрецедентный результат.

Итак, первое - это оптимизация «старых» механизмов системы. Все пользователи SolidWorks знают, что система позволяет им (при наличии подключения к Интернету) участвовать в сборе статистической информации по типовым вариантам использования системы. Статистический анализ этих автоматически отсылаемых SolidWorks в его штаб-квартиру отчетов дал разработчикам возможность выделить самые популярные схемы использования отдельных команд и сосредоточить свои усилия на их оптимизации и ускорении. Кроме того, серьезное внимание было уделено ускорению работы системы с плоской графикой и производительности сборок. Нетрудно оценить, что в среднем SolidWorks 2010 стал быстрее своего предшественника, SolidWorks 2009, в среднем более чем в два раза - и это даже без учета некоторых новинок, в том числе и принципиально новых для мира САПР!

Дополнительно программисты нашли возможность сделать доступным в режиме сокращенных компонентов использование ссылок на сопряжения, что также ускоряет добавление в проект типовых компонентов и их автоматическое размещение на месте, исключая необходимость загрузки всех параметров смежных деталей. Кроме того, развит механизм выборочной загрузки компонентов, появившийся в предыдущей версии системы, - теперь пользователь может принудительно выгрузить из оперативной памяти всю информацию об оперативно скрытых компонентах, за исключением информации о сопряжениях сборки, необходимой для корректной виртуальной работы на экране проектируемых механизмов.

3.2 Интерфейс программирования приложений

Большинство усовершенствований касается новых интерфейсов методов свойств и операций делегирования Теперь стали доступными следующие действия

· Доступ к элементам Dim Xpert

· Включение атрибутов в библиотечные элементы

· Доступ к касательным линиям связанным с линиями сгиба в чертежах или деталях из листового металла

· Получение массива сопряжений для компонента

· Создание базовых контекстных и всплывающих меню

· Выравнивание осей при вставке сопряжения для систем координат

· Поиск соответствующих граней кромок и вершин в сложенной и плоской детали из листового металла

· Запуск оповещений:

ь Об отмене и повторе операций с деталями сборками и чертежами

ь В случае предварительного выбора объектов в деталях сборках и чертежах интерактивными пользователями

ь После того как будет готова графика Solidworks

· Сравнение двух постоянных идентификаторов ссылок чтобы узнать не указывают ли они на одни и те же данные Solidworks

· Создание всплывающих подсказок для элементов управления в окнах Property Manager

· В графической области добавление и изменение размеров в круговых и линейных массивах эскиза

· Получение имен всех компонентов в документе сборки перед выборочным открытием документа сборки

· Получение и задание точек выбора для элементов по сечениям

· Добавление и удаление состояний отображения и запуск оповещений в случае изменения состояний отображения

· Создание уравнений для точных двухмерных кривых параметрических двухмерных кривых и трехмерных кривых

· Получение или задание ссылки компонента

· Выбор объектов с помощью рамки выбора

· Указание расстояния от линии сечения разреза

Страницы: 1, 2, 3, 4



© 2003-2013
Рефераты бесплатно, курсовые, рефераты биология, большая бибилиотека рефератов, дипломы, научные работы, рефераты право, рефераты, рефераты скачать, рефераты литература, курсовые работы, реферат, доклады, рефераты медицина, рефераты на тему, сочинения, реферат бесплатно, рефераты авиация, рефераты психология, рефераты математика, рефераты кулинария, рефераты логистика, рефераты анатомия, рефераты маркетинг, рефераты релиния, рефераты социология, рефераты менеджемент.